Tran Gia Huy, from Ninh Thuan Province, was detained under an emergency arrest warrant on suspicion of “causing public disorder,” according to the city’s investigative police agency.
The incident occurred at around 8:10 pm on Saturday at a bar on Bui Vien Street in Pham Ngu Lao Ward, District 1, a busy nightlife area popular with tourists.

The altercation reportedly began when A.K.N., a 38-year-old South African man, argued with a 27-year-old employee of the bar.
The bar’s German owner, F.J., 29, then became involved, escalating the confrontation.

Police said three bar staff — including Huy, the 27-year-old employee, and another 19-year-old from Ninh Thuan — allegedly assaulted A.K.N. during the incident.
Huy is accused of striking the victim on the head with a beer bottle.
All individuals involved were brought in for questioning, police said.
